Highlights
Are people in Woodstock older or younger than people in North Decatur?
- The Median Age in Woodstock is 3.4 years younger than in North Decatur.

Are housing costs cheaper in Woodstock or North Decatur?
- Woodstock housing costs are 6.4% less expensive than North Decatur hous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Woodstock or North Decatur?
- The average commute for residents of Woodstock is 8.1 minutes longer than it is for residents of North Decatur.

Things to do in North Decatur?
North Decatur, GA is a city located in DeKalb County with just over 10 thousand residents. North Decatur provides easy access to downtown Atlanta while still offering plenty of attractions like Meadowview Farm & Nature Center, Springvale Park & Trail or Carolyn Meadows Tennis Complex all giving families something fun to do outdoors. North Decatur is known for its vibrant communities with lots of shops and restaurants available for exploring.

Things to do in Woodstock?
Woodstock GA can be found just north Atlanta boasting an array of live music venues perfect for those who want a unique nightlife experience plus offering easy access to other major cities via the Noonday Creek Trail.
